Specifications
Noise - 0.1Hz to 10Hz: 8.25µVp-p
Base Part Number: ADR361
Supplier Device Package: TSOT-5
Package / Case: SOT-23-5 Thin, TSOT-23-5
Mounting Type: Surface Mount
Operating Temperature: -40°C ~ 125°C (TA)
Current - Supply: 190µA
Voltage - Input: 2.8 V ~ 15 V
Noise - 10Hz to 10kHz: --
Series: --
Temperature Coefficient: 9ppm/°C
Tolerance: ±0.12%
Current - Output: 5mA
Voltage - Output (Min/Fixed): 2.5V
Output Type: Fixed
Reference Type: Series
Part Status: Discontinued at Digi-Key
Packaging: Tape & Reel (TR)
